Early Innovations
Cloud computing’s roots trace back to the 1960s. Back then, mainframe computers were expensive. Companies shared these resources to reduce costs. This sharing concept laid the groundwork for cloud computing. In the 1990s, virtual machines (VMs) emerged. They allowed multiple systems to run on one server. This technology increased efficiency and resource use.
Growth And Adoption
The 2000s saw rapid cloud adoption. Tech giants like Amazon and Google entered the scene. They offered cloud services to the public. Businesses saw the benefits quickly. Cloud solutions cut costs and enhanced flexibility. The rise of mobile devices fueled this growth. People wanted data accessible anywhere, anytime. Cloud computing met this demand perfectly.

Definition And Basics
Virtual machines are essentially software-based emulations of physical computers. Imagine running Windows on your Mac without having to switch devices—VMs make this possible.
In the cloud, VMs are hosted on servers, allowing you to access them from anywhere with an internet connection. This means you can work from home while accessing a powerful server located miles away.
They offer a sandbox environment. This means you can test new applications without affecting your main system. It’s like having a safety net for your experiments.

Traditional Vs. Cloud
Traditional IT infrastructure relies heavily on physical servers. Maintaining these requires significant time and money. Scaling up involves purchasing new hardware. This approach can limit flexibility in operations. Cloud infrastructure offers a different path. It uses virtual machines to host applications. This allows rapid scaling without new physical servers. Organizations save on costs and improve efficiency.
Infrastructure As A Service
Infrastructure as a Service (IaaS) is a cloud offering. It provides virtualized computing resources over the internet. Businesses rent these resources rather than buying hardware. IaaS is flexible and scalable. It adjusts to changing business needs. Users pay for what they use, reducing waste. This model supports dynamic workloads effectively. IT teams can focus on strategic tasks instead.

Amazon Web Services (AWS) is a leader in cloud computing, renowned for its robust VM offerings. They provide a wide range of instance types, allowing you to choose based on your specific needs, whether it’s computing power or memory. AWS’s Elastic Compute Cloud (EC2) is particularly popular, offering flexibility and scalability. AWS also provides a pay-as-you-go model, making it cost-effective. You only pay for what you use, which is perfect for startups and small businesses. Have you ever wondered how Amazon manages to keep its services reliable? Their global network of data centers ensures high availability and redundancy.Microsoft Azure
Microsoft Azure is another top contender in the cloud VM market. Azure VMs offer seamless integration with Microsoft’s suite of services, like Office 365 and Dynamics. This makes it an excellent choice for businesses already using Microsoft products. Azure provides a range of VM sizes and configurations to suit any workload. Their hybrid cloud capabilities are impressive, allowing you to manage both on-premises and cloud resources. Curious about security? Azure’s advanced features, such as multi-factor authentication and role-based access control, ensure your data remains protected.Google Cloud Platform
Google Cloud Platform (GCP) is known for its powerful analytics and machine learning capabilities. Google Compute Engine offers VMs that are customizable and easy to manage. Their pricing model is straightforward, with sustained-use discounts that can lead to significant savings. GCP’s global infrastructure ensures low latency and high performance. They also provide preemptible VMs, which are ideal for batch jobs and fault-tolerant workloads. Are you looking for cutting-edge AI tools? Google’s AI and data analytics services are seamlessly integrated with their VMs, giving you an edge in data-driven decision-making. Data Privacy Concerns
Data privacy is a major concern in cloud computing. Sensitive data stored in the cloud can be vulnerable. Unauthorized access can lead to data breaches. Businesses must ensure their data is protected. Encryption and secure authentication are vital. Regular audits and compliance checks help maintain data integrity.
Managing Multi-cloud Environments
Many businesses use multiple cloud providers. Managing these multi-cloud environments can be complex. Each provider has different tools and interfaces. Integrating these systems can be challenging. Consistent management across platforms is crucial. Automation tools can streamline operations. They help in managing workloads across different clouds efficiently.

What Is A Cloud Computing Vm?
A cloud computing VM, or virtual machine, is a software emulation of a physical computer. It runs an operating system and applications like a real computer. VMs are hosted in cloud environments, offering scalability and flexibility. They allow businesses to run multiple applications on a single physical server.
How Does Vm Enhance Cloud Computing?
VM enhances cloud computing by enabling resource virtualization. It allows multiple VMs to run on a single physical server, maximizing resource utilization. VMs offer isolation, ensuring security and performance. They enable easy scalability, allowing businesses to adjust resources according to demand, leading to cost efficiency.
Why Choose Cloud Vms Over Physical Servers?
Cloud VMs offer better flexibility, scalability, and cost efficiency compared to physical servers. They allow for easy resource adjustments based on demand. VMs provide isolation and security for applications, minimizing risks. With cloud VMs, businesses can deploy applications quickly without hardware constraints.
